What You Can Expect
ENGIE North America is seeking a highly analytical and technically skilled Data Scientist to join the Hedging & Risk Management team supporting our renewable energy portfolio. In this role, you will apply advanced analytics, data science, and technology to transform complex markets, portfolio, and risk data into actionable insights that strengthen decision-making and support the financial performance of our renewable assets.
You will combine expertise in data science, software development, financial modeling, and cloud-based analytics platforms to develop scalable analytical tools, automate processes, enhance risk and exposure mapping, and improve the quality and speed of commercial insights. Working closely with Hedging & Risk Management and cross-functional partners, you will play a key role in advancing the team's digital capabilities and enabling more informed, data-driven risk management decisions.
What You Will Do
Digital Transformation & Process Optimization
- Design and implement scalable digital solutions that replace manual processes, improve operational efficiency, and strengthen decision-making across Hedging & Risk Management
- Maintain and enhance digital platforms supporting renewable energy and battery energy storage system (BESS) activities
- Identify and implement opportunities to automate data collection, validation, workflow, and reporting processes
- Drive continuous improvement initiatives across risk management, hedging, and commercial operations
Advanced Analytics & Model Development
- Develop predictive models, optimization algorithms, and analytical frameworks that support portfolio, commercial, and risk management objectives
- Apply statistical modeling, machine learning, and quantitative techniques to evaluate market, operational, and portfolio performance
- Build scalable analytical tools for forecasting, scenario analysis, sensitivity analysis, and performance benchmarking
- Translate complex data and model outputs into actionable insights for business stakeholders
Risk Analytics & Portfolio Insights
- Design methodologies to identify, quantify, monitor, and visualize market, operational, and financial risk exposures across renewable and battery storage portfolios
- Develop risk metrics, analytical frameworks, and dashboards that improve visibility into portfolio exposures and performance
- Perform stress testing and sensitivity analysis to evaluate portfolio response to changing market and operational conditions
- Enhance risk reporting capabilities through improved analytics, automation, and data visualization
Hedging & Portfolio Strategy Support
- Partner with Group Risk, short-term trading, and commercial teams to evaluate hedging strategies, market exposures, and portfolio performance
- Deliver quantitative analysis that supports price risk management, portfolio optimization, and strategic decision-making
- Develop tools and methodologies to assess hedge effectiveness, market exposure, and the financial impacts of alternative hedging strategies
- Provide analytical support for evolving renewable and BESS risk management strategies
Business Intelligence & Data Visualization
- Automate recurring financial, portfolio, and risk reporting using modern data platforms and business intelligence tools
- Develop dashboards and self-service analytics solutions using Power BI and other visualization platforms
- Transform complex datasets into intuitive visualizations that enable stakeholders to quickly understand trends, exposures, and performance
- Maintain data quality, integrity, governance, and traceability across analytical models, tools, and reporting solutions
What You’ll Bring
Education & Technical Expertise
- Bachelor’s degree in Data Science, Computer Science, Statistics, Mathematics, Engineering, Economics, Finance, or a related quantitative discipline; a master’s degree in a quantitative discipline may complement relevant experience but is not required
- Minimum seven (7) years of relevant experience in data science, advanced analytics, quantitative or predictive modeling, market risk analysis, hedging, or related analytical roles
- Advanced proficiency in Python with experience developing reliable, scalable analytical solutions
- Proficiency in SQL and experience working with relational databases, complex datasets, and cloud-based data and analytics platforms such as Databricks, Microsoft Fabric, Azure, Snowflake, or comparable technologies
- Experience applying statistical modeling, machine learning, optimization, forecasting, or other quantitative techniques to solve business problems
- Proficiency with business intelligence and data visualization tools such as Power BI, Tableau, or equivalent platforms
Analytics, Communication & Delivery
- Demonstrated analytical and problem-solving capabilities with the ability to translate complex data, models, and findings into meaningful business insights
- Ability to communicate technical concepts and recommendations clearly to technical and non-technical stakeholders
- Demonstrated ability to manage analytical initiatives from development through implementation and continuous improvement while collaborating effectively across cross-functional teams
- Commitment to data quality, accuracy, governance, and analytical integrity
Experience in one or more of the following will help you succeed in this role:
- Experience with energy markets, renewable energy, battery storage, power generation, commodity trading, quantitative finance, or market risk management
- Knowledge pf North American wholesale power markets such as ERCOT, CAISO, PJM, MISO, or SPP
- Knowledge of hedging instruments, financial derivatives, portfolio analytics, or market risk management concepts
- Experience developing forecasting, optimization, portfolio analytics, or risk management solutions
- Familiarity with software engineering practices including version control, testing, CI/CD, or cloud deployment
- Experience applying artificial intelligence, including generative AI, to analytics, forecasting, automation, or decision-support processes

Compensation
Salary Range: $117,300 – $179,860 USD annually
This represents the average expected pay range for a qualified candidate. ENGIE complies with all federal, state, and local minimum wage laws. Actual salary offered may vary depending on geography, experience, education, internal pay alignment, or other bona fide factors.
In addition to base pay, this position is eligible for a competitive bonus / incentive plan.
